Uncommon Sounds



If your heatpump is making uncommon noises, it could be a sign that something is amiss. Normally, a well-functioning heatpump need to run silently, so any strange sounds could show an issue.

One typical noise to pay attention for is a grinding or squealing noise, which might recommend that there are concerns with the motor bearings or belt. If you hear rattling or shaking noises, it could be because of loose elements within the device that require tightening up.

Hissing install heat pump might suggest a cooling agent leakage, which is a serious problem that needs prompt focus from a professional specialist. Popping or banging noises could be an indicator of unclean or blocked ductwork, triggering air movement constraints.

Ignoring these unusual audios can cause additional damage and potentially pricey repair work down the line. For that reason, it's crucial to resolve any strange sounds immediately by speaking to a qualified a/c technician to detect and repair the issue before it rises.

Inconsistent Heating or Air Conditioning



Experiencing irregular heating or cooling from your heat pump can be an irritating concern that interrupts your convenience in the house. If you discover that certain locations of your house aren't getting to the desired temperature level, while others are overly cozy or cool, maybe an indication of a defective heat pump. Irregular heating or air conditioning might indicate troubles with the thermostat, cooling agent degrees, or the overall functioning of the system.



This problem can result in pain and aggravation, specifically during extreme climate condition. It can likewise result in your heat pump burning the midnight oil to try to regulate the temperature, bring about enhanced wear and tear on the system.

To resolve this issue, it is very important to have a specialist HVAC professional check and repair your heatpump to ensure it's working successfully and properly. Ignoring inconsistent home heating or cooling can result in additional damage and potentially greater fixing expenses down the line.

Increased Energy Expenses



Throughout the peak winter months, you might have observed a significant surge in your household power expenses. If your heat pump isn't functioning successfully, it could be the perpetrator behind these rising prices. When a heat pump needs fixing, it commonly functions more difficult to maintain the desired temperature in your house, bring about enhanced power consumption and greater bills.

One typical reason for boosted energy costs is a filthy or clogged up filter in your heatpump system. A dirty filter limits airflow, creating your heat pump to function harder and make use of even more power to heat or cool your home effectively.

Furthermore, refrigerant leakages, faulty elements, or an aging system can all contribute to reduced efficiency and higher energy usage.

If you've noticed a sudden spike in your energy costs without an equivalent boost in use, it's vital to have your heatpump examined by a professional. Addressing any kind of concerns quickly can't just assist lower your power bills but also stop additional damage to your heat pump system.
